I frequently get asked about “model” essays, and do not generally provide them. To explain why; what students usually want, when they ask for a “model” answer, is an example of a 1st-standard answer. The problem is that there’s no single thing a 1st-standard answer looks like. Good 2.1s all look much the same; they do everything we ask for, answer the question, explain the issues clearly, and argue persuasively for a particular critical view of the issues discussed. But 1sts all look different; they don’t just tick the boxes, but do something extra, or something especially well. That extra thing will be entirely different from essay to essay, and very rarely is something that can be accomplished just by imitation. So I’ll try to brief you all in detail, well in advance of essay submission deadlines, about what I’m looking for; but what I’m looking for is best communicated by explanation, and not by ostensive examples.
